Salt Composition

Aceclofenac (100mg) + Paracetamol (500mg) + Serratiopeptidase (15mg)

Overview Acceclowoc SP 100mg/500mg/15mg Tablet

Tri-Relief 100mg/500mg/15mg tablets combine medications to reduce pain and inflammation in conditions such as muscular aches, arthritic joints, and post-surgical discomfort. This effectively manages pain and swelling in ailments including rheumatoid arthritis, ankylosing spondylitis, and osteoarthritis. Dosage and treatment length for Tri-Relief 100mg/500mg/15mg tablets should follow your physician's instructions. Take with food or milk to minimize stomach irritation. Consistent, timely use maximizes effectiveness. Continue taking the medication as directed until your doctor advises otherwise. Potential side effects include nausea, vomiting, abdominal pain, indigestion, heartburn, elevated liver enzymes, dizziness, drowsiness, and diarrhea. Your doctor might monitor kidney and liver function, as well as blood components, particularly with prolonged use. Extended therapy may cause complications like stomach ulcers and kidney issues. Tri-Relief 100mg/500mg/15mg tablets are not advised during pregnancy or breastfeeding.

How Acceclowoc SP 100mg/500mg/15mg Tablet works:

Acceclowoc SP tablets (100mg/500mg/15mg) combine aceclofenac, paracetamol, and serratiopeptidase to alleviate pain and inflammation. Aceclofenac, a non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ID), and the analgesic paracetamol, reduce pain and fever by inhibiting the production of inflammatory mediators. Serratiopeptidase, a proteolytic enzyme, aids healing by targeting and degrading abnormal proteins at inflammatory sites.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holUNSAFE

Combining Acceclowoc SP 100 mg/500 mg/15 mg Tablet with alcohol is dangerous.

PregnancyPreg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The use of Acceclowoc SP 100 mg/500 mg/15 mg tablets during pregnancy may pose risks.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to a developing f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ible risks prior to prescribing. Medical advice is essential.

Breast feedingBreast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

Data on the use of Acceclowoc SP 100 mg/500 mg/15 mg Tablet while breastfeeding is lacking. Seek medical advice from your physician.

DrivingDrivingUNSAFE

Taking Acceclowoc SP 100 mg/500 mg/15 mg tablets might reduce attentiveness, impair vision, and cause drowsiness or dizziness. Refrain from driving if such effects are experienced.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with kidney impairment should use Acceclowoc SP 100 mg/500 mg/15 mg t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consult a physician for guidance. Acceclowoc SP 100 mg/500 mg/15 mg tablets are contraindicated in individuals with severe kidney disease.

LiverLiverCAUTION

Patients with liver impairment should use Acceclowoc SP 100 mg/500 mg/15 mg t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consult a physician for guidance. Acceclowoc SP 100 mg/500 mg/15 mg tablets are contraindicated in patients with severe or active liver disease.

What if you forget to take Acceclowoc SP 100mg/500mg/15mg Tablet :

Should you forget to take your Acceclowoc SP 100 mg/500 mg/15 mg Tablet, administer it immediately.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.

FAQs on Acceclowoc SP 100mg/500mg/15mg Tablet

This medication combines Aceclofenac, Paracetamol, and Serratiopeptidase to alleviate pain and inflammation by reducing the body's pain- and inflammation-causing chemicals.
This medication is generally well-tolerated. However, some individuals may experience side effects such as nausea, vomiting, stomach pain, heartburn, or diarrhea. Report any persistent side effects to your doctor immediately.
This medication is typically short-term; discontinue use once your pain subsides, unless your doctor advises otherwise.
This medication may cause nausea and vomiting. If nausea occurs, take it with food, milk, or an antacid. Avoid fatty or fried foods. If vomiting happens, sip small amounts of water or other fluids frequently. Persistent vomiting or signs of dehydration (dark, strong-smelling urine, infrequent urination) require immediate medical attention. Do not take other medications without consulting your doctor.
This medication may cause dizziness, including faintness, weakness, unsteadiness, or lightheadedness, in some people. If you experience dizziness or lightheadedness, rest until you feel better before resuming activities.
This medication is contraindicated in patients allergic to its components, excipients, or other NSAIDs. It should be avoided in those with a history of, or active, stomach ulcers/bleeding, and in patients with heart failure, high blood pressure, liver, or kidney disease.
Yes, this medication is compatible with vitamin B-complex supplements. It addresses your pain, while the B vitamins may alleviate any underlying deficiency contributing to your symptoms.
Prolonged use of this medication can harm the kidneys. This is because it reduces prostaglandins, chemicals normally produced by healthy kidneys to protect against damage. Consequently, long-term use is contraindicated for individuals with pre-existing kidney conditions.
